Output 3ffaa3d26f76a5e8439c141cd6317200e78a706273a31ab039429a95f223ad71:0

value
659537368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17890e775912c71a31c5d6730305f3e978ee4ca2 OP_EQUAL
address
MA3bxhHkm8KczH5P4Z93pZrEyQJdeyhjZe
transaction
3ffaa3d26f76a5e8439c141cd6317200e78a706273a31ab039429a95f223ad71
spent
true